The Smithsonian Institution is offering graduate fellowships to the US and the non-US citizens. The fellowships are given to scholars for conducting independent research at the Smithsonian’s 19 units and research centers.
Eligibility for The Smithsonian Institution Fellowship Program (SIFP):
- The applicants for the Smithsonian Institution Graduate Student Fellowships, 2020 can be either the US or the non-US citizens.
- The candidates whose native language is not English should have the be fluent in English.
- The past or current fellowship recipients are eligible to apply.
- The employee or contractor of the Smithsonian Institution should not hold a Smithsonian fellowship during their employment or contract.
- The fellowship will not be given to the person who has been employed by the institution in the previous year without the prior approval of the Office of Fellowships.
Application procedure:
- The candidates applying for the Smithsonian Institution Graduate Student Fellowships, 2020 should propose research to be conducted at the Smithsonian and should contact the staff members to determine the research feasibility, help identify potential advisors, and determine the availability of the resources such as collections, library materials, staff, and archives.
- The applicants should submit a research proposal with full research statement and address the methodology, goals, potential co-advisors identification, Smithsonian’s research staff member's identification, and justification for conducting research.
- The candidates should also submit a curriculum vitae, official transcripts, and abstract not more than 1 page.
- The applicants should also submit a timetable for the research, budget, bibliography and contact details of two referees.
Section Criteria:
- The candidates applying for the Smithsonian Institution Graduate Student Fellowships, 2020 will be assessed based on their research proposal's merit and their ability to carry out the research.
- The applicants will also be evaluated based on the extent to which the Smithsonian can contribute to the research.
Value of The Smithsonian Institution Fellowship Program (SIFP):
- The recipients of (SIFP) get $7000.00 for 10 weeks and no research allowances are offered.
